Forestview was not able to break out of their rough patch on Tuesday as the team picked up their third straight defeat. They fell 7-2 to the Highland Tech Rams. The Jaguars were given a dose of their own medicine in this game as the Rams apparently hadn't forgotten their loss the last time these teams played back in April of 2024.

Isaac Aycock put in work while hitting and pitching. He looked comfortable on the mound, not allowing a single earned run while striking out nine over five innings pitched. The dominant performance also gave him a new career-low in earned runs (zero). He was also solid in the batter's box, going 2-for-3 with two stolen bases, one run, and one double. He has become a key player for Forestview: the team is 3-1 when he posts at least two stolen bases, but 1-9 otherwise.
Forestview's defeat dropped their record down to 4-10. As for Highland Tech, their record is now 6-8.
Coming up, Forestview will square off against Ashbrook at 11:00 a.m. on Wednesday. The Greenwave have struggled to contain batters this season (they've allowed 13.87 runs per game on average), something the Jaguars will no doubt try to take advantage of. As for Highland Tech, they will challenge North Gaston at 1:00 p.m. on Wednesday. The Rams' pitchers better be ready for this one: the Wildcats have averaged an impressive 10.2 runs per game this season.
